Every season comes with its own set of worries. Spring is when you have to deal with storm damage and spruce up outdoor spaces. Summer usually has issues with decks, fences, and sun exposure. Fall is your last chance to prepare for colder weather, and winter can reveal indoor problems you didn’t notice before. Handymen in Goodlettsville can help you build a seasonal maintenance plan that works for your home and budget. Before winter hits, it's smart to seal any gaps around windows and doors. In spring, you may want someone to rehang your shutters, repair patio furniture, or clean out storm debris from the perimeter of your house. In the fall, check for loose exterior wood and sagging gates. Cold temperatures will only make those problems worse. And in summer, when doors swell and screen doors tear from use, it’s better to fix things early than let them sit. With the help of a professional home repair service, you can stay ahead of the curve. Preventative work is faster, cheaper, and a lot less frustrating than emergency repairs.

Some people think upgrades automatically mean major renovation, but there are lots of home improvements that don’t require permits, blueprints, or a demolition crew. There’s a whole category of meaningful updates that a handyman service in Goodlettsville can handle without any fuss. Wall-mounted storage, upgraded curtain rods, new hardware on cabinets, caulking and sealing, tiling backsplashes, and replacing interior trim are all examples of ways you can make your space look polished.
You don’t need to hire a carpenter to get quality built-ins. Many custom-style upgrades can be handled by the right handyman. Floating shelves, mudroom cubbies, corner nooks, and window seat storage are all projects that look high-end, but they don’t require construction teams. A skilled handyman in Goodlettsville can take care of these details with care and craftsmanship. They’ve installed hundreds of shelves and fixtures. They know how to find studs, level mounting, and anchor properly into walls or drywall. They can also help repurpose spaces by adding closet rods, under-stair storage, or entryway hooks that stay put. These jobs make your home more livable, and unlike off-the-shelf solutions that don’t fit, a custom touch from a handyman adds character and improves property value.
